Twenty-five people have been arrested in raids across Germany on suspicion of plotting to overthrow the government. The federal prosecutor's office said the group had been plotting a violent coup since November 2021 and members of its central "Rat" (council) had since held regular meetings. They had already established plans to rule Germany with departments covering health, justice and foreign affairs, the prosecutor said. Rüdiger von P is suspected of trying to recruit police officers in northern Germany and of having an eye on army barracks too.
